The Current Situation and Development Countermeasures of Creative Agriculture in Miyun

Abstract

Creative agriculture, a new agricultural format formed by integrating agriculture, tourism and creative industries, is an important part of the urban modern agriculture. Proceeding from the functional position as an ecological conservation area, Miyun creative agriculture has obtained rapid growth, relying on its ecological resources, agricultural resources, tourist resources and leisure industry advantages. But there are still some problems. On the basis of analyzing the advantages and problems of creative agriculture in Miyun, the paper put forward the basic principles and thought pattern of developing creative agriculture in Miyun. Besides, several countermeasures in terms of resources integration, scientific planning, exploring local cultural resources, developing theme products, constructing industrial chain, carrying out project design and creative planning, creating creative agricultural advantage brand are put forward.
